Answer:
The square root of 49 is 7.
Step-by-step explanation:
To find the square root of 49, you would need to look at the possible multiplication equations. For example:
1 x 49 = 49
7 x 7 = 49
49 x 1 = 49
As you can see, 7 x 7 would have the square root of 49, which is 7.
7^2=49
.
In conclusion, the square root of 49 is 7
